<p><strong><i>My Question</i>: What to do about home offer not responded to?</strong><br />
Here is my problem:</p>
<p>I put an offer in on a home last week Wednesday (August.29,2007), Finally on Friday, August.31,2007 the listing agent faxed a letter to my agaent stating that the home had another offer submitted that day. The letter did not state that the other persons offer was higher or lower than mine. All it stated was that I should at my discretion resubmit my highest possible offer, which I then bumped up my offer by $ 8,500 more. (Now my current offer is 5% less than the listing price).</p>
<p>I decided to do a little investication. I pretended to be someone else and called the listing agents office, and asked &#8220;Are there any pending offers and is the home still available?&#8221;, they told me that there was no pending offers and the hoem was still available.</p>
<p>Am I being tricked into offering more money so that the listing agent can get more commission?</p>
<p>(My agent is my fathers friend, very trusting)<br />
(THIS IS A BANK OWNED HOME!)</p>
<p>Should I  heard a response form the bank yet?</p>
<p><strong></strong></p>
<p><br/>call them and tell them to be honest</p>
<p><br/>They are holding out for more money. The owner has a set price in his head and has the power to turn down any offer.  Plus there is still a lot of racial and class discrimination going on as well.</p>
<p><br/>You do not have a signed contract so they can do anything they please until you do.</p>
<p>I would call the bank direct and tell them you have reason to believe the offer was not submitted and see what they say.</p>
<p><br/>Where I live anyways, you should only be dealing with your agent, not the listing agent. Sounds like the listing agent is crosiing some ethical lines. Contact your agent. Thats what he/she will be paid for in the end.</p>
<p><br/>When I bought a house a couple years ago, we would put in an offer and give them a time period to get back to us.  After we were screwed on our first house we offered on, we only gave the owners 24 hours to respond to our offer.  If they didn&#8217;t respond or declined, oh well.  The only way I would have upped my offer would have been if the home owner made a counter offer.  It sounds as though you were waiting 48 hours only to get a letter from the selling agent that the home owner received another offer.  In that case, you have two choices, assuming they are telling you the truth, you can up your offer or give up on that house.</p>
<p>If you trust your agent, I would have them look into whether or not someone else actually put in an offer on the house, or if they are trying to get more money from you.</p>

<p><strong><i>Question</i>: Do I have to have two line to add a fax machine to my home business?</strong><br />
Own home business going to purchase a fax machine.  Do I have to have 2 lines.</p>
<p><strong></strong></p>
<p><br/>I have a home business, and I have two lines. one for the phone one for the fax</p>
<p><br/>No.</p>
<p>My fax machine listens is a combination fax machine/answering machine.  If I&#8217;m not home, it listens for the difference between voice and tone and responds accordingly.</p>
<p>If I am home and it turns out to be a fax, I hit *9 and the machine switches over.</p>
<p><br/>No.  I use a single line which has a phone, and a phone out on it.  I can pick up the call if I wanted to or I could let it get to fax after 4 bells.  </p>
<p>Personally, I have been contemplating the switch to eFax.  Its cheap and accessible from anywhere in the world.  </p>
<p>Good luck with the business!</p>
<p><br/>It can be done with one, but is pretty awkward.  Figure on two lines.</p>

<p><strong><i>Q&#038;A</i>: I cancell my land line at home, got wireless service now, the tech directlly hooked up the printer/fax?</strong><br />
straight to his hardware that he installed, my question is how can I fax I did fine a wire connecting to the router, Thank You, No the printer is not wireless, but it is hooked to the router.</p>
<p><strong></strong></p>
<p><br/>Your wording is a bit difficult to understand, but I will tell you this.  If you have INTERNET fax ability, then your fax should still work with wireless; however, if you have a LANDLINE fax (That is, an analog fax used on the Plain Old Telephone System) your fax will not work without it.  In order to function, an analog fax must have a dialtone and an analogue phone line.  To put it another way, if you used to have your fax hooked up to a telephone wire, and now you don&#8217;t, it ain&#8217;t gonna work.</p>
